What the number means

A medical assistant earns a blended US median near 51,720 dollars, with the typical middle running from 46,200 dollars to 57,953 dollars. The official OEWS median is 44,200 dollars, under the posted figure, because the advertised roles skew senior or well-funded. The official trend has moved up about 27 percent since 2019. Top-paying US states

OEWS median by state, highest first.

  • Washingtonmedian $55,120
  • Alaskamedian $51,860
  • Oregonmedian $49,900
  • Minnesotamedian $49,380
  • Hawaiimedian $48,820
  • Massachusettsmedian $48,540

Method: bands are the 25th, 50th, and 75th percentiles of live US postings with stated pay, shrunk toward the official OEWS anchor by sample size (the “blended” figure). Trend is the OEWS annual median for SOC (Standard Occupational Classification) code 31-9092. Unemployment is the 2025 BLS (Bureau of Labor Statistics) CPS (Current Population Survey) annual-average rate for “Medical assistants.” Live corpus 606 observations, 2026-07-23.
